(Founder/Executive Director)
LAURA ELLIS an award winning actor, director, writer, producer and arts educator in theatre and film. Most recently, she worked on “The Accused” (Sony Pictures), “Hello Stranger” (starring Simu Liu), and “Relax I’m From the Future” (starring Rhys Darby). For many years, Laura has been actively involved in several organizations impacting our city which includes serving as the Vice President for the Hamilton Fringe Festival, jurying/adjudicating for arts committees, and hosting events including the City of Hamilton Arts Awards. She’s dedicated herself to creating arts initiatives such as Hamilton LOFT, Women’s Work, and Backstage Pass which showcase the talent of underrepresented artists in the community and provide opportunities for mentorship, training, and space to create and promote their work. Laura strives to build a sustainable network of artistic support in Hamilton so that artists continue having reasons to invest in and be proud of our city.

(Founder/Executive Director)
ALYSHA MAIN is a Music Supervisor, DJ, and Podcaster who has been working in the entertainment industry for two wild decades. Her career has taken her to Toronto, London, UK and Melbourne, Australia, working in Artist Management, Event Promotion, Sales, and Marketing. In 2013 she returned to Canada and joined the creative community of Hamilton, spending 2 years on the city’s Music Strategy Implementation Team. She hosts the “Hamilton Film” podcast, and “Music In Film Series” at The Westdale Cinema. She is also an in demand event DJ, and taught a workshop for people that have lived experience with mental illness. Her recent projects as a music supervisor include “The Retreat”, “Vicious Fun”, “Wild Child” and “This Is The Thing”.

(Executive Director)
LAURA WILSON is an actor and producer. She is a graduate of the University of Toronto and Sheridan College’s Theatre and Drama Studies Program. Starting out her acting career in theatre, Laura has had the privilege of performing on stages across the country in everything from musicals to Shakespeare to children’s theatre. Onscreen acting credits include Star Trek: Strange New World, Supernatural, Smallville, and Once Upon A Time, as well as staring in the multi-award winning indie comedy The Wingman. Laura was privileged to work with Emmy winning director Reed Morano, on The Handmaid’s Tale, in an episode that was ranked 2nd in Entertainment Weekly’s Top 10 TV Episodes of 2017. As a producer, Laura has worked with Cow Over Moon Children’s Theatre, The Chekov Collective, and was a founding member of Theatre Georgian Bay.
